The Walker Lake Summit Tour occured April 2-3, 2002 and helped frame
the science and issues surrounding the imminent collapse of the
ecosystem of the desert lake located in the western Nevada desert. Fed
primarily from the waters of the Walker River, Walker Lake has lost
nearly 140 feet of from its surface elevation since the early part of
the 20th century when more and more water began being diverted from the
Walker River for agriculture in Bridgeport and Antelope Valleys in
California and Smith and Mason Valleys in Nevada. Join us on the Walker
